A063175 Composites for which the row of the prime-composite array (A063173) includes the leftmost element of a zero-only diagonal (A067677). 4
15, 21, 39, 51, 55, 75, 91, 99, 105, 121, 159, 165, 169, 187, 195, 249, 265, 285, 309, 325, 327, 339, 351, 385, 441, 471, 481, 489, 511, 517, 531, 595, 609, 615, 625, 685, 789, 805, 841, 879, 891, 909, 915, 939, 951, 955, 987, 999, 1027, 1035, 1045, 1057 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; internal format)

EXAMPLE

The 12th composite is 21. In the prime-composite array (A063173), all of the elements in the diagonal containing T(12,1) are 0. So 21 is in the sequence.
